The Rise of 'My Dress-Up Darling' and Its Impact on Cosplay
'My Dress-Up Darling' has not only won hearts with its storytelling but also with its detailed portrayal of cosplay culture. The series highlights the dedication and creativity involved in bringing characters to life, resonating with fans worldwide. Cosplaying as Marin Kitagawa or other characters from the series is more than just wearing a costume; it's a tribute to the artistry of Shinichi Fukuda and a celebration of the series' impact on anime culture.
